Demoiselle Crane - BirdForum Opus

Anthropoides virgo

Identification

85-100cm

  • Grey white plumage
  • Long white neck stripe
  • Black marking on foreneck reaching breast
  • Red iris
  • Black legs

Distribution

Palearctic; winters in ne Africa and s Asia

Taxonomy

A monotypic species.

Habitat

Damp marshes and meadows near water or arid areas if water is closeby.

Behaviour

The diet includes seeds, grains and large insects.

It nests in a shallow scrape which may be lined with pebbles. 2 yellow-green, lavender spotted eggs are laid and are incubated by both parents for 27-29 days; the young fledge 55-60 days later.

==Vocalisation

Call: loud trumpeting sound.
